Understanding Your Style
Before diving into specific styles, take a moment to consider your overall design aesthetic. Is your home modern, farmhouse, industrial, or something else entirely? Your chandelier should complement these existing design elements.
For example, a sleek, minimalist chandelier with clean lines and a brushed nickel finish would be a great choice for a modern space. If your living room leans toward farmhouse style, consider a chandelier with rustic wood accents or a bronze finish.
Popular Finishes and Materials
The finish and materials of your chandelier play a significant role in its overall look. Here are some popular options:
- Brushed Nickel: A versatile finish that works well with a variety of styles. It's a great choice for modern, transitional, and even some farmhouse designs.
- Black: A bold and dramatic choice that can add a touch of sophistication to any space. Black chandeliers are particularly popular in modern and industrial living rooms.
- Gold: Adds warmth and elegance to a room. Gold chandeliers are often used in more traditional or glamorous settings.
- Chrome: A sleek and modern finish that reflects light beautifully. Chrome chandeliers are a great choice for contemporary spaces.
- Glass: Glass elements can add a touch of elegance and sparkle to your chandelier.
- Crystal: Crystal chandeliers are a classic choice for adding glamour and sophistication to a space.
- Wood: Wood accents can add warmth and texture to your chandelier, making it a great choice for farmhouse or rustic living rooms.

Choosing the Right Size
The size of your chandelier is crucial. A chandelier that is too small will look insignificant, while one that is too large will overwhelm the space. As a general rule, the width of the chandelier should be about one-third to one-half the width of your island.
For example, if your island is 6 feet wide, your chandelier should be between 2 and 3 feet wide. You should also consider the height of your ceilings when choosing a chandelier.

Commonly Asked Questions About Contemporary Living Room Island Chandelier
Q: What makes an island chandelier different from other types of chandeliers?
A: Island chandeliers are specifically designed to provide focused and beautiful illumination over kitchen islands, dining tables, or other rectangular spaces. Their elongated shape and thoughtful design ensure even light distribution across the entire surface, creating a welcoming and functional ambiance.
Q: What kind of design styles do island chandeliers come in?
A: Island chandeliers are available in a vast array of design styles, from modern and minimalist to rustic and traditional, ensuring you'll find the perfect complement to your existing décor. They offer a fantastic opportunity to enhance the overall aesthetic of your kitchen or dining area.
Q: What type of bulbs work best in an island chandelier?
A: The best type of bulbs depend on the specific island chandelier model and the ambiance you're trying to create! Many island chandeliers are compatible with energy-efficient LED bulbs, which offer long-lasting and beautiful illumination. Consider the bulb's color temperature to achieve the desired warm or cool lighting effect.
